How The Hidden GPS Tracker Works — Hardware, Connectivity, And Performance
The Detailchip Spacehawk hidden GPS tracker uses a GPS receiver, a cellular modem, and a battery. The GPS receiver reads signals from multiple satellites. The tracker computes latitude and longitude every time it gets a clear view of the sky. The cellular modem sends the location to a server. The tracker uses 2G, 3G, or LTE depending on the model and market. The device supports fallback to SMS when packet data is unavailable. The tracker stores the last known coordinates when it cannot reach the network. The battery usually lasts from two weeks to three months. The battery life depends on reporting frequency and network use. A user can set the device to report once per minute or once per day. The tracker offers geofence alerts, movement alerts, and low-battery warnings. The server accepts data via a secure API. The user accesses location data through a mobile app or a web dashboard. The app shows a map, timestamp, and the device speed. The Detailchip Spacehawk hidden GPS tracker reports accuracy down to a few meters under clear sky. Urban canyons and indoor placement reduce accuracy. The device contains a motion sensor to reduce false reports. The tracker shuts off GPS when the asset stays still to save power. The manufacturer publishes firmware updates to improve performance and fix bugs. The tracker supports OTA firmware updates via the cellular link in many regions. The device requires a SIM card or an embedded subscription. The carrier plan affects cost and coverage. Users should confirm network sunset schedules in their country before purchase.
Safety, Privacy, Legal Considerations, And Smart Alternatives
A buyer must check local law before deploying the Detailchip Spacehawk hidden GPS tracker. Some jurisdictions restrict hidden tracking of people. Employers must disclose tracking to employees in many areas. A private person must get consent before placing a tracker on another person’s property in several states. The tracker stores location logs for a period defined by the provider. A user should enable strong passwords on the account. A user should enable two-factor authentication when the platform supports it. The user should change default credentials on the device and the app. The company transmits data over encrypted channels in most modern deployments. The user should confirm encryption on purchase. The user should limit who can view device locations in the account settings. The buyer should review the provider privacy policy before purchase. The buyer should delete old device logs when they no longer apply. The buyer can choose simpler alternatives when constant live tracking is not needed. A Bluetooth tag gives proximity alerts without cellular service. A dash camera with built-in GPS records trip data when the vehicle runs. A recovery service that uses a wireless immobilizer can stop a stolen vehicle remotely in supported markets. The buyer should match the tool to the need.
